Setup Guide

Step 1 β€” Go to console.cloud.google.com and create a new project (e.g. "Puzzle Log")

Step 2 β€” Enable the Google Sheets API and Google Drive API in your project

Step 3 β€” Go to Credentials β†’ Create Credentials β†’ OAuth 2.0 Client ID. Application type: Web application. Add your site URL as an authorised origin

Step 4 β€” Create a Google Sheet with the name "Puzzle Log". The app will set up the columns automatically on first save

Step 5 β€” Create a Google Drive folder called "Puzzle Photos" and share it so your app can write to it

Step 6 β€” Paste the IDs above and click Save & Connect
